WebHijrat Movement 1920-21 The Indian ulama (religious leaders) declared India ‘Darul Harab.’ Darul Harab means the place (country) where Muslims are not allowed to perform their religious practices. In the said situation, the Muslims should migrate to the nearest safe place. The ulama issued verdicts to go to Darul Islam, Afghanistan. He suggested that they build a trench around Medina, as … WebQ8- What was Hijrat Movement/ Tahrek-e-Hijrat ? Ans. It was a part of Khilafat Movement. In this 18,000 Muslims left their houses to migrate to Afghanistan as they saw India as Dar-ul-Harb. First few people were welcomed but later Afghans refused to accept any more emigrants. WebJun 1, 2003 · A tragic offshoot of the Khilafat Movement was the Hijrat Movement proposed by Jamiyat-al-Ulema-i-Hind. When a land is not safe for Islam, a Muslim has two options; Jihad or Hijrat. Around 925 eminent Muslims signed this fatwa. According to one version, the idea of Hijrat was originated from Maulana Abul Kalam Azad.
